Your first diagram shows, I believe, the "one wire" alternator. It appears that you have the classic "3 wire" Delco 10SI, but check the numbers to be sure you actually have a alternator with an internal regulator.
So, you can't wire your alternator according to your first diagram. The 3 wire alternator is arguably superior anyway, and if wired correctly, works great. Hooking up a 3 wire alternator can be confusing because you can choose different points to connect to and it's a matter of personal choice.
The simplest way to wire a 3 wire alternator is to loop a short wire from the #2 terminal right to the battery output post as shown in the Vintage Garage image you posted. However, it is considered better if you can connect terminal #2 of the alternator closer to where all your accessories and components draw power. In your case, it's probably on the "load" side of the ammeter. Original Jeeps served out most of the power for the gauges and lights from that load side of the ammeter.
The #1 terminal of the alternator needs to be wired to the "ON" terminal of your ignition switch. This basically turns the alternator "ON" and allows it to charge. More importantly, it removes battery power to the alternator (turns it "off") when you turn the Jeep off, and prevents the battery from getting run down.
The "BAT" terminal of the alternator could be run with a 10 gauge wire to the "BAT" side of your ammeter. Some folks don't like passing another 10 gauge power wire through the firewall, so you could simply run it directly to your positive battery cable clamp. (You might want to get a new positive battery cable with an extra lead for this purpose).
I'd be nervous having my ammeter hanging out of the dash. That's a BIG short just waiting to happen if you hit a bump, or your foot. Instant melted cable, smoke, fire.
By the way, sometimes folks who've switched to 12V just get rid of the ammeter and put in a Voltmeter instead. Something to think about.
If you ordered a stock harness, you won't get a fuse panel, or a ballast resistor setup; a few nit picky things about a 12V conversion that you should make sure you get right. Check out your coil to see if it's external or internal resistor.
But anyway, you can modify a stock harness to make it work for you without much trouble at all.
